Chadwick Road Doctors Surgery
Sector: Health and Education
Location: Chadwick Road, Peckham
Client: DMC Healthcare
Commencement Date: November 2010
Completion Date: March 2011
Summary:
Works consisted of the construction of a storage facility for confidential medical records and the construction of two consultation rooms to increase the patient capacity of the practice.
Project Background:
On behalf of DMC Healthcare, PHB constructed the storage facility building by utilising the existing footprint of the building. This maximised the available space to ensure the medical centre had sufficient capacity for their storage requirements.

Works included: the construction of a mezzanine floor to maximise the floor space, adaption of the air conditioning system, roof construction to maximise the usage of natural light, full redecoration, insulated flooring system and electrical opening roller shutter doors.

Works to the consultation rooms included: the supply and fitting of glass frontage partitions, hygienic grid ceiling system, the GP secure storage, cup–safety flooring, medical curtain, medical furniture plus full decoration and electrical installation to the newly built rooms.
The Challenge:
Maximising the limited space available to ensure the client received a cost effective refurbishment - which would increase both patient capacity and improve the onsite storage capacity - whilst ensuring the medical centre remained open and unaffected whilst major remodelling works were undertaken.
